package com.silkimen.cordovahttp;
import java.io.ByteArrayInputStream;
import java.io.ByteArrayOutputStream;
import java.io.InputStream;
import java.io.IOException;
import java.io.InterruptedIOException;
import java.net.SocketTimeoutException;
import java.net.UnknownHostException;
import java.nio.ByteBuffer;
import javax.net.ssl.SSLException;
import com.silkimen.http.HttpBodyDecoder;
import com.silkimen.http.HttpRequest;
import com.silkimen.http.HttpRequest.HttpRequestException;
import com.silkimen.http.JsonUtils;
import com.silkimen.http.TLSConfiguration;
import org.json.JSONArray;
import org.json.JSONException;
import org.json.JSONObject;
import android.util.Base64;
import android.util.Log;
abstract class CordovaHttpBase implements Runnable {
protected static final String TAG = "Cordova-Plugin-HTTP";
protected String method;
protected String url;
protected String serializer = "none";
protected String responseType;
protected Object data;
protected JSONObject headers;
protected int connectTimeout;
protected int readTimeout;
protected boolean followRedirects;
protected TLSConfiguration tlsConfiguration;
protected CordovaObservableCallbackContext callbackContext;
public CordovaHttpBase(String method, String url, String serializer, Object data, JSONObject headers, int connectTimeout,
int readTimeout, boolean followRedirects, String responseType, TLSConfiguration tlsConfiguration,
CordovaObservableCallbackContext callbackContext) {
this.method = method;
this.url = url;
this.serializer = serializer;
this.data = data;
this.headers = headers;
this.connectTimeout = connectTimeout;
this.readTimeout = readTimeout;
this.followRedirects = followRedirects;
this.responseType = responseType;
this.tlsConfiguration = tlsConfiguration;
this.callbackContext = callbackContext;
}
public CordovaHttpBase(String method, String url, JSONObject headers, int connectTimeout, int readTimeout, boolean followRedirects,
String responseType, TLSConfiguration tlsConfiguration, CordovaObservableCallbackContext callbackContext) {
this.method = method;
this.url = url;
this.headers = headers;
this.connectTimeout = connectTimeout;
this.readTimeout = readTimeout;
this.followRedirects = followRedirects;
this.responseType = responseType;
this.tlsConfiguration = tlsConfiguration;
this.callbackContext = callbackContext;
}
@Override
public void run() {
CordovaHttpResponse response = new CordovaHttpResponse();
HttpRequest request = null;
try {
request = this.createRequest();
this.prepareRequest(request);
this.sendBody(request);
this.processResponse(request, response);
request.disconnect();
} catch (HttpRequestException e) {
Throwable cause = e.getCause();
String message = cause.getMessage();
if (cause instanceof SSLException) {
response.setStatus(-2);
response.setErrorMessage("TLS connection could not be established: " + e.getMessage());
Log.w(TAG, "TLS connection could not be established", e);
} else if (cause instanceof UnknownHostException) {
response.setStatus(-3);
response.setErrorMessage("Host could not be resolved: " + e.getMessage());
Log.w(TAG, "Host could not be resolved", e);
} else if (cause instanceof SocketTimeoutException) {
response.setStatus(-4);
response.setErrorMessage("Request timed out: " + e.getMessage());
Log.w(TAG, "Request timed out", e);
} else if (cause instanceof InterruptedIOException && "thread interrupted".equals(message.toLowerCase())) {
this.setAborted(request, response);
} else {
response.setStatus(-1);
response.setErrorMessage("There was an error with the request: " + message);
Log.w(TAG, "Generic request error", e);
}
} catch (InterruptedException ie) {
this.setAborted(request, response);
} catch (Exception e) {
response.setStatus(-1);
response.setErrorMessage(e.getMessage());
Log.e(TAG, "An unexpected error occured", e);
}
try {
if (response.hasFailed()) {
this.callbackContext.error(response.toJSON());
} else {
this.callbackContext.success(response.toJSON());
}
} catch (JSONException e) {
Log.e(TAG, "An unexpected error occured while creating HTTP response object", e);
}
}
protected HttpRequest createRequest() throws JSONException {
return new HttpRequest(this.url, this.method);
}
protected void prepareRequest(HttpRequest request) throws JSONException, IOException {
request.followRedirects(this.followRedirects);
request.connectTimeout(this.connectTimeout);
request.readTimeout(this.readTimeout);
request.acceptCharset("UTF-8");
request.uncompress(true);
if (this.tlsConfiguration.getHostnameVerifier() != null) {
request.setHostnameVerifier(this.tlsConfiguration.getHostnameVerifier());
}
request.setSSLSocketFactory(this.tlsConfiguration.getTLSSocketFactory());
// setup content type before applying headers, so user can override it
this.setContentType(request);
request.headers(JsonUtils.getStringMap(this.headers));
}
protected void setContentType(HttpRequest request) {
if ("json".equals(this.serializer)) {
request.contentType("application/json", "UTF-8");
} else if ("utf8".equals(this.serializer)) {
request.contentType("text/plain", "UTF-8");
} else if ("raw".equals(this.serializer)) {
request.contentType("application/octet-stream");
} else if ("urlencoded".equals(this.serializer)) {
// intentionally left blank, because content type is set in HttpRequest.form()
} else if ("multipart".equals(this.serializer)) {
// intentionally left blank, because content type is set in HttpRequest.part()
}
}
protected void sendBody(HttpRequest request) throws Exception {
if (this.data == null) {
return;
}
if ("json".equals(this.serializer)) {
request.send(this.data.toString());
} else if ("utf8".equals(this.serializer)) {
request.send(((JSONObject) this.data).getString("text"));
} else if ("raw".equals(this.serializer)) {
request.send(Base64.decode((String)this.data, Base64.DEFAULT));
} else if ("urlencoded".equals(this.serializer)) {
request.form(JsonUtils.getObjectMap((JSONObject) this.data));
} else if ("multipart".equals(this.serializer)) {
JSONArray buffers = ((JSONObject) this.data).getJSONArray("buffers");
JSONArray names = ((JSONObject) this.data).getJSONArray("names");
JSONArray fileNames = ((JSONObject) this.data).getJSONArray("fileNames");
JSONArray types = ((JSONObject) this.data).getJSONArray("types");
for (int i = 0; i < buffers.length(); ++i) {
byte[] bytes = Base64.decode(buffers.getString(i), Base64.DEFAULT);
String name = names.getString(i);
if (fileNames.isNull(i)) {
request.part(name, new String(bytes, "UTF-8"));
} else {
request.part(name, fileNames.getString(i), types.getString(i), new ByteArrayInputStream(bytes));
}
}
// prevent sending malformed empty multipart requests (#372)
if (buffers.length() == 0) {
request.contentType("multipart/form-data; boundary=00content0boundary00");
request.send("\r\n--00content0boundary00--\r\n");
}
}
}
protected void processResponse(HttpRequest request, CordovaHttpResponse response) throws Exception {
ByteArrayOutputStream outputStream = new ByteArrayOutputStream();
request.receive(outputStream);
response.setStatus(request.code());
response.setUrl(request.url().toString());
response.setHeaders(request.headers());
if (request.code() >= 200 && request.code() < 300) {
if ("text".equals(this.responseType) || "json".equals(this.responseType)) {
String decoded = HttpBodyDecoder.decodeBody(outputStream.toByteArray(), request.charset());
response.setBody(decoded);
} else {
response.setData(outputStream.toByteArray());
}
} else {
response.setErrorMessage(HttpBodyDecoder.decodeBody(outputStream.toByteArray(), request.charset()));
}
}
protected void setAborted(HttpRequest request, CordovaHttpResponse response) {
response.setStatus(-8);
response.setErrorMessage("Request was aborted");
if (request != null) {
try {
request.disconnect();
} catch(Exception any){
Log.w(TAG, "Failed to close aborted request", any);
}
}
Log.i(TAG, "Request was aborted");
}
}
